  • Property Industry Indonesia: Office Space Vacancy in Jakarta Growing

    The amount of empty office space in Jakarta's central business district (CBD) has grown as supply outpaces demand, while business activity in Indonesia has slowed amid the ongoing economic slowdown of Southeast Asia's largest economy. Since 2011 Indonesia's GDP growth has been slowing due to sluggish global growth and low commodity prices. According to information from Savills Consultants Indonesia, unit of London-listed global real estate service provider Savills Plc, the office space vacancy rate in Jakarta grew from 4.8 percent in 2014 to 8.4 percent in mid-2015.

  • Jones Lang LaSalle: Condominium Sales in Indonesia to Break a Record

    Global real estate services firm Jones Lang LaSalle expects condominium sales in Indonesia to post a record-breaking figure in 2014, particularly supported by the current trend in Jakarta (Indonesia’s capital city) where people continue to shift to apartment living instead of detached or attached single-unit housing. Anton Sitorus, head of research at Jones Lang LaSalle, said that despite the weaker outlook for Indonesia’s property market, both developers and buyers have shown increased interest in developing and buying property.

  • Indonesian Government Wants more Tax out of Property Sector in 2014

    Business players in Indonesia's property sector are not happy with the government's intention to collect more tax from the sector in 2014 and onwards. The property sector has been one of the fastest growing sectors in Indonesia's economy in recent years as demand for property has surged significantly among Indonesia's expanding middle class, resulting in massive profit numbers for Indonesian property companies. Meanwhile, the government of Indonesia has been busy taking efforts to increase tax revenues.
